Every year hundreds of thousands of people fly to Iceland for one thing: to see the northern lights. But if you’re NOT one of those people you could soon be in for a treat nonetheless, as this absolutely gigantic sunspot might bring those beautiful auroras home to the US. The Space Weather Prediction Center reports that the aurora borealis could be visible all across the northern parts of the country, including Washington and New York state.
